This Asian-inspired, Quinoa Sweet Potato Salad is super healthy, can be prepped ahead and simply bursts with bright, fresh, delicious flavor!
To cook the quinoa, rinse in a sieve under cold water for 2-3 minutes to remove the natural bitter coating. Place it in a saucepan along with the water and salt. Bring to a boil then cover with a tight-fitting lid and reduce the heat to very low. Cook, covered for 12 minutes until the grain is tender. Turn off the heat, but leave the lid on for a further 10 minutes, then fluff with a fork and allow to cool slightly.
Combine sweet potatoes, olive oil, coriander, cinnamon and salt on the prepared sheet pan and toss with your hands to coat. Roast in the preheated oven for 20 minutes or until just beginning to caramelize. Add the onion wedges and roast for another 5 minutes. Remove from oven and set aside to cool slightly.
Combine the cooled, cooked quinoa and the veggie mixture on a large platter. Drizzle with half of the dressing and toss to combine. Taste and add more dressing or salt, if needed. Top with the scallions and fresh herbs. Garnish with edible flowers, if desired. Serve extra dressing at the table.
